Child's Play

Today was great! Our day was broken up nicely with an hour in the morning spent at the child care center at the hospital where we got to play with the kids in an attempt to observe and learn about various stages of child development. I enjoyed a Play-Dough session with a 3.5 yr-old boy named T.

Me: What are you making?
T: I'm makin' a crocodile
Me: Oh wow! That sounds scary!
T: I'm not scared of crocodiles
(T begins to stretch out the play dough)
Me: Now what are you doing?
T: I'm making the crocodile long.
Me: That looks like a pretty long crocodile
T: The longer he is, the more he can eat
Me: What do crocodiles eat?
T: (pause) I don't know
Me: Which side is the head?
T: (pointing to the bigger side) This one. I'm going to make a big mouth
Me: So he can eat lots?
T: (nodding head) Yup!


Then I saw another 3 yr old boy named L rolling little green bits of play dough

Me: Hi L, what are you making?
L: Sea cucumbers
Me: (laughing) Wow, you are making a lot of sea cucumbers
L: I'm making a whole family!
Me: (pointing at the biggest one) Is that the daddy?
L: (ignoring my question, starts to pound the sea cucumbers with his fist onto the table)
Me: Oh no! What are you doing to the sea cucumbers?
L: I'm making pancakes!
Me: Oh, I see.
L: (making all sorts of noises as he flattens them all out) bam bam bam bam!
L: (then he picks them up and rolls them back into balls)
Me: What are you making now?
L: I'm making rocks
Me: Wow, I've never seen rocks that green before
L: They are from the moon
Me: How did you get them from the moon?
L: I found them
Me: How did bring them here from the moon?
L: I flew in a rocket
Me: Oh wow, that sounds like fun
L: (starts smashing the moon rocks into the table)
Me: Uh oh, the moon rocks are flat
L: I'm making pancakes!
